4. Estafeta: Estafeta is a Mexican shipping company that offers domestic and international shipping services. They have a comprehensive network of facilities and transportation solutions, making them a reliable choice for shipping to Mexico. Estafeta provides various services, including express shipping, ground shipping, and specialized solutions for different industries. They also offer customs clearance and tracking services to ensure timely delivery.

FAQs:
1. How long does shipping to Mexico take?
The shipping time to Mexico depends on the shipping method and the company you choose. Express shipping options usually take around 2-5 business days, while standard shipping may take 5-10 business days. Freight shipping can take longer, depending on the distance and other factors. It’s advisable to check with the shipping company for more accurate delivery estimates.
2. Are there any restrictions on shipping certain items to Mexico?
Yes, there are restrictions on shipping certain items to Mexico. For example, perishable goods, firearms, and hazardous materials may require special permits or be prohibited altogether. It’s essential to familiarize yourself with the customs regulations of Mexico and check with the shipping company for any specific restrictions.
3. How much does shipping to Mexico cost?
The cost of shipping to Mexico depends on various factors, such as the weight and dimensions of the package, the shipping method, and the distance. Each shipping company has its own pricing structure, so it’s recommended to obtain quotes from different providers to compare costs.
4. Do I need to pay customs duties when shipping to Mexico?
Yes, when shipping to Mexico, you may be required to pay customs duties and taxes. The amount depends on the value and type of the goods being shipped. The shipping company can assist you with customs documentation and provide guidance on the duties and taxes applicable to your shipment.
